The RIFM database is not publicly accessible to those outside the fragrance industry. The database is largely available only to members of RIFM, which are companies involved in the manufacture and sale of fragrances. It now contains key information on 5,000 fragrance and flavor materials, together with 53,000 references, containing over 111,000 human health and environmental studies. The RIFM Database is a worldwide source of toxicology data, literature, and general information on fragrance and flavor raw materials. A major goal for the RIFM safety assessment program is to invest in alternative methods to animal testing for use in assessment of fragrance materials.

The RIFM database is the largest available inventory of toxicity studies on over 6000 unique entries (including fragrances, flavours, extracts, naturals, UVCBs and others). The RIFM database was used to identify a total of 476 unique materials having repeated dose and/or reproductive and developmental toxicity studies.
